Sample distribution according to morphological maturation stages
| Morphological maturation stage | Subjects no. | Percentage |
|---|---|---|
| A | 11 | 12.1 |
| B | 31 | 34.1 |
| C | 19 | 20.9 |
| D | 14 | 15.4 |
| E | 16 | 17.6 |
| Total | 91 | 100 |
